Dilution recommandée
Application | Dilution |
---|---|
Western Blot (WB) | WB : 1:5000-1:50000 |
Immunofluorescence (IF)/ICC | IF/ICC : 1:20-1:200 |
Flow Cytometry (FC) (INTRA) | FC (INTRA) : 0.40 ug per 10^6 cells in a 100 µl suspension |
It is recommended that this reagent should be titrated in each testing system to obtain optimal results. | |
Sample-dependent, check data in validation data gallery |

Informations générales
Nanog is a member of the homeobox family of DNA binding transcription factors and has been shown to maintain embryonic stem (ES) cell self-renewal independently of leukemia inhibitory factor (LIF)/Stat3. Nanog mRNA is present in pluripotent mouse and human cell lines, and absent from differentiated cells. Functionally, Nanog works together with other key pluripotent factors (Oct4, Sox2, and Lin28) to reprogram human fibroblasts and generate induced pluripotent stem (iPS) cells. These key factors form a regulatory network to support or limit each other's expression level, which maintains the properties of ES cells. Affinity purified rabbit anti-Nanog can be used to demonstrate pluripotency of ES and IPS cells. There are two kinds of variants that can be recognized by NANOG, one is a normal form (~39 kDa), the other is a post-translation modified form (~48 kDa) (21136380 ). Nanog has two isoforms with molecular weights of 34.4 kDa and 31.9 kDa. (PMID: 21969378)
